Michigan State vs. Washington: Live updates, score, results, highlights, for Saturday's NCAA Football game
Live scores, highlights and updates from the Michigan State vs. Washington football game
Washington haven't yet left their home-field this season, but they'll have to hit the road on Saturday. They will challenge the Michigan State Spartans at 5:00 p.m. ET at Spartan Stadium. Washington is coming into the game hot, having won their last nine games.
A well-balanced attack led Washington over Tulsa in every quarter on their way to victory on Saturday. Given that consistent dominance, it should come as no surprise that Washington blew Tulsa out of the water with a 43-10 final score. Washington pushed the score to 36-3 by the end of the third, a deficit Tulsa had no chance of recovering from.
QB Michael Penix Jr. looked spectacular while leading his team to the win, throwing for 409 yards and three touchdowns on 38 attempts. The team also got some help courtesy of WR Rome Odunze, who posted 107 yards for a touchdown plus a rushing score.
Meanwhile, Michigan State really took it to Richmond for a full 4 quarters, racking up a 45-14 win at home. The win made it back-to-back wins for Michigan State.
Michigan State relied on the efforts of RB Nathan Carter, who rushed for 111 yards and three touchdowns, and QB Noah Kim, who threw for 292 yards and three touchdowns on 22 attempts. Carter's most impressive was a 44 yard score in the third quarter. WR Tre Mosley also helped out by posting a receiving touchdown.
Looking ahead, Washington is the favorite in this one, as the experts expect to see them win by 16 points. They finished last season with a 7-5 record against the spread.
Washington was able to grind out a solid win over Michigan State in their previous matchup last September, winning 39-28. The rematch might be a little tougher for Washington since the squad won't have the home-field adv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
